Using a Generative Adversarial Network for CT Normalization and its Impact on Radiomic Features

Computer-Aided-Diagnosis (CADx) systems assist radiologists with identifying and classifying potentially malignant pulmonary nodules on chest CT scans using morphology and texture-based (radiomic) features. However, radiomic features are sensitive to differences in acquisitions due to variations in dose levels and slice thickness. This study investigates the feasibility of generating a normalized scan from heterogeneous CT scans as input. We obtained projection data from 40 low-dose chest CT scans, simulating acquisitions at 10 50 generative adversarial network (GAN) was used to simultaneously normalize reduced dose, thick slice (2.0mm) images to normal dose (100 (1.0mm) images. We evaluated the normalized image quality using peak signal-to-noise ratio (PSNR), structural similarity index (SSIM) and Learned Perceptual Image Patch Similarity (LPIPS). Our GAN improved perceptual similarity by 35 that the GAN-based approach led to a significantly smaller error (p-value < 0.05) in nine studied radiomic features. These results indicated that GANs could be used to normalize heterogeneous CT images and reduce the variability in radiomic feature values.
